Maintenance and Troubleshooting
Troubleshooting
I hear other
calls while using
my headset.
I cannot hear a
ring tone from
the headset
when there is
an incoming
call.
• Relocate your headset base to a higher
location. You may experience better
reception by elevating the headset base.
• If the other phones in your home are
having the same problem, the problem is in
your wiring or local service. Contact your
local telephone company (charges may
apply).
• Disconnect the headset base from the
telephone jack, and plug in a different
telephone. If you still hear other calls,
the problem is probably in your building's
wiring or local service. Call your local
telephone company.
• If you have pressed MUTE/
headset when it is ringing, it mutes the ring
tone of the headset. The ring tone resumes
on the next call.
• If you are using a handset lifter, see the
TL7000 handset lifter user's manual.
You may have too many extension phones
on your telephone line to allow all of them
to ring simultaneously. Try unplugging
some of the other phones.
• The layout of your home or office might
be limiting the operating range. Try moving
the headset base to another location,
preferably on an upper floor.
